Hong Kong-listed companies are repurchasing more of their own shares. Estimated buybacks reached HK$25 billion ($3.2 billion) this year through July 25, the highest for the period since 2008. Analysts expect HSBC Holdings Plc to unveil a new buyback program when it announces results Monday.
